Online Cooking Class: Cook a Michelin-Star Meal

Explore luxury cuisine from Austria and Sardinia in this interactive online cooking class. 


Chef Stefano will demystify the recipes and techniques to make two Michelin-star-worthy dishes. You'll begin the class by making a rich Sacher cake. Balance cocoa, cream and oranges into a rich batter. Chef Stefano will teach you the key techniques to achieve soft texture and luscious layers. Plus, practice your pastry decorating skills as you finish the cake. Next, travel to Sardinia to make luxurious culurgiones. You'll make pasta dough from scratch and fill it with a creamy potato and ricotta mixture flavored with fresh herbs. Enjoy these decadent dishes with savory and sweet flavors that would impress the most refined chefs.
